The author David Patient has been a shipwright for 42 years and ran his own barge-yard in Maldon. His extensive knowledge of shipbuilding significantly enriches this documentation of the town’s maritime history leading up to John Howard’s fascinating story. The book’s title quotes Essex bargemen who could not resist enlightening others that John Howard built the most elegant sailing barges. He also designed and built many successful racing yachts and other craft. Howard, a most respected Maldonian, became a member of the Institution of Naval Architects, a rare achievement among shipwrights.
